Scotch Bonnet TFM-(Capsicum chinense)-Also called TFM Scotch Bonnet. TFM is supposed to stand for Trenton Farmers Market which is in the State of New Jersey in America. The market has some native Caribbean vendors and customers like some markets in New York and Florida. This is where this variety of Scotch Bonnet came into the hands of American chile enthusiasts. A must grow if you love Scotch Bonnets! It has fruity tones with habanero heat. But not a punishing heat. The TFM Scotch Bonnet Chile plants grow over 4 feet tall and are very prolific. The peppers ripen from green to a yellow orange.
